Sky are moving away from all browser's including Internet Explorer because Silverlight is no longer supported by most of them, for that reason that have now released a desktop app that can be used instead that doesn't need any browser for it to work.
You can download it from Sky here
When you go to use it, it will register as a new device despite you installing it on a PC/Mac that was used before, this is because this new app does not use Silverlight so you might need to delete a device if you do not have a spare slot.

However from personal experience if you already have the maximum of four devices registered you will be told that you can only change a registration once per month. i.e. you will have to wait a month before you can register a new device having removed one. Courtesy of rscot of this parish for the information if you call Sky on 03442 414141 and explain you have removed a registered device because you were compelled to download and install the new Sky Go or Sky Sports Player etc they will free up a slot for you. This takes about 15 to 20 minutes to update your account from which point you can launch the new Sky Go, or whatever app, which will register your device and ............... happy days
